Core Viewpoint - Jiangsu Province is implementing a comprehensive employment policy system to stabilize the job market, focusing on job creation, skill enhancement, service optimization, and strengthened guarantees to ensure sustained employment stability across the province [1][2]. Group 1: Policy Coverage - The employment policy framework in Jiangsu is designed to cover all stages and various stakeholders, with a focus on expanding job opportunities in key sectors, including digital economy and low-altitude economy, aiming to create at least 2.35 million jobs in 2023 [2]. - Specific targets include a minimum of 150,000 policy-based jobs, 2 million market-based jobs, and 100,000 public welfare jobs, along with 100,000 job training positions [2]. Group 2: Financial Support - The province is utilizing employment subsidy funds and unemployment insurance to support job policies, including reducing unemployment insurance rates from 3% to 1% and increasing the refund rate for small and medium enterprises from 60% to 90% [4]. - The maximum amount for "Su Gang Loan" has been raised from 300 million to 500 million yuan, with expected funding for unemployment insurance policies exceeding 20 billion yuan and "Su Gang Loan" disbursements surpassing 100 billion yuan [4]. Group 3: Targeted Support for Key Groups - Employment policies are tailored to meet the needs of specific groups, such as recent graduates and the unemployed, with initiatives like the "1151" service for graduates, which includes job information and training opportunities [5]. - A mechanism for tracking and supporting unemployed individuals has been established, ensuring that vulnerable groups receive equal access to employment support policies [5]. Group 4: Efficient Policy Implementation - To accelerate the implementation of employment policies, Jiangsu is conducting a "Employment Policy Promotion Month" in September, utilizing both online and offline methods to ensure that policies reach the intended beneficiaries effectively [7]. - The province is leveraging data and technology to streamline the process, allowing for direct access to benefits without the need for applications, thereby enhancing the overall experience for job seekers and employers [7].
